BeanBay Green Bean Release - May 2014
Indian Elephant Hills AA

This coffee hails from the Thalanar region well known for growing coffee, citrus and cardamom. Well processed and screened to a large AA grade this is an easy coffee to roast and works well as a single origin or as a base for a traditional Italian style blend. Super sweet yet quite bold in milk based drinks. Wonderful all rounder coffee.
Malawi Mzuzu Union AA

Large, well processed and washed bean. Really easy to roast but is quite dense so a longer, slower roast profile will yield best results. At CS9 this bean produced a bright citrus style shot similar to a Central American bean but as CS10 this morphed into a coffee full of cocoa, sweet spices with a zingy finish. Stunning espresso shot.
Brazil Yellow Bourbon Especial

This is the Yellow Bourbon (ber bon) varietal, not to be confused with American corn based whiskey. Large bean, well processed. In the cup it produces a really good bodied espresso shot with woody, savoury tones and a fair level of sweetness. Well balanced and works well as a single origin for the fans of Brazil coffee style or use it as very balanced body bean as a base of a blend.
